Filming is currently underway at MMC Studios on the thriller "7500" with Hollywood star Joseph Gordon-Levitt ("Snowden", "Inception", "The Dark Knight Rises") in the lead role of pilot Tobias Ellis. Today, the film was presented to the press by director Patrick Vollrath on set at MMC Studio 37.

Cologne, November 06, 2017: Yesterday, the MMC Movies co-production HEXE LILLI RETTET WEIHNACHTEN celebrated a magical premiere at the Cinedom in Cologne. The third part of the successful series about Witch Lilli thrilled young and old and set the mood for the most wonderful time of the year.

Filming starts on "7500": Joseph Gordon-Levitt stars in Patrick Vollrath's thriller

On October 31, 2017, filming began on Patrick Vollrath's thriller 7500 with Hollywood star Joseph Gordon-Levitt ("Snowden", "Inception", "The Dark Knight Rises") in the lead role of pilot Tobias Ellis. He is joined by Aylin Tezel ("Almanya - Willkommen in Deutschland", "Tatort", "Am Himmel der Tag") and the promising newcomer Omid Memar.
